Dibba Al Hisn came close to snatching the second qualifying ticket to advance to the ADNOC Professional League, after defeating Al Dhaid with a clean goal, and rising to second place with 58 points at the end of the 31st round of the first division league for amateur clubs, benefiting from Dibba Al Fujairah’s draw with Masafi with a goal for the same, and its decline. For third place with 57 points. Dibba Al-Hisn has three matches remaining against City, United and Al-Taawoun, while Dibba Al-Fujairah will play only two matches against Masfout and Al-Fujairah, according to the standings.
Dibba Al-Hisn needs only six points from the remaining three matches to officially secure promotion, while Dibba Al-Fujairah is required to win its two matches, and wait for Dibba Al-Hisn to stumble, as the difference between them is only one point. The maximum that Dibba Al-Fujairah can achieve is 63 points, while Dibba Al-Hisn is 67 points, so if Dibba Al-Hisn achieves six points in the next three matches, it will advance to the professionals, regardless of Dibba Al-Hisn’s results.
On the other hand, Masafi proved to be the “dark horse” in the current season, as it imposed a draw on Dibba Al-Fujairah, depriving it of an important opportunity to compete for promotion, as it previously tied with Dibba Al-Hisn also in round 26. The last round witnessed the continuation of the victories of Al-Orouba, which was celebrated previously. With promotion and the league title, it defeated Al Dhafra (3-1), raising its score to 73 points.
Masafi’s coach, the Moroccan Ibrahim Bafoud, confirmed that his team seeks to obtain more than 47 points and reach a better position than the seventh position it currently occupies. Regarding the secret of Masafi’s results against the teams competing for promotion, he told “Emirates Al-Youm”: “The secret is that Masafi players play until the last seconds of the match, with the aim of achieving victory first and foremost, and through solidarity and high sportsmanship. The positive atmosphere in the team helps in this,” indicating that the team awaits three important matches to achieve a better ranking in the coming period, against Al Dhaid, City and United.
